Это достигаетс  тем, что эмаль дл  чуа содержит следую лие компоненты, вес.%: SiO45-51 TiOj2-5 Sb,0&-11 В/о;1-6 ZnO0,2-3 CaO2-5The invention is derived from silicate emulsions, designed for the protection of cast-iron and corrosion-resistant products in order to give them an aesthetic appearance and can be used in medical and spa institutions. - 1 Known enamel for cast iron 1, containing, in wt.% : NdjAfF However, this enamel contains toxic barium oxide defiaic oxide. The closest to the invention is with. the composition of the enamel for cast iron 2J, containing, wt%: 49-58 0.5-7 4-8 1-7 3-9 2-8 14-28 0.2-4 1-6 0.2-2 2- 5 0.3-3 0.5-8 However, such enamel has a low thermal expansion coefficient. The circuit invented is an increase in the coefficient of thermal expansion. This is achieved by the fact that the enamel for chua contains the following components, wt%: SiO45-51 TiOj2-5 Sb, 0 and -11 V / o; 1-6 ZnO0.2-3 CaO2-5
